Son-ok point
★★★★☆
(28)
Son-ok Point at Pintuyan, Panaon Island holds the distinction as having documented the most number of modern-day whale shark encounters at Southern Leyte!
On top of the wall is an engaging coral garden filled with sea whips, soft corals, sea fans, and barrel sponges. Reef sharks occasionally show up as well as a resident Napoleon wrasse. Turtles are also frequent.
